1 FOUR STAGES OF SPIRITUAL GROWTH IN WORKING WITH THE POOR

2 FOUR STAGES OF SPIRITUAL GROWTH
Compassion towards the poor. Advocacy in favor of the poor. Humility in order to accept the fact that the poor are capable of saving themselves. Solidarity which puts us on their level and involved in their project.

3 COMPASSION The more that we are exposed to the sufferings of the poor, the more profound and durable is our compassion. Compassion leads us to action: ordinary charity, and a simplification of our lifestyle.

4 ADVOCACY IN DEFENSE OF THE POOR
This step begins when we discover that poverty is a structural problem. Either our action changes something or we won’t advance further than before. The decision to advocate for the poor arises from our righteous anger against a system that suffocates the poor. We feel compelled to change society.

5 HUMILITY The poor must save themselves. They do not need us to do it for them. Humility requires a decision whereby we place ourselves at the service of the poor and accept what they can teach us. The poor know better than we what to do and how to do it. There is always the temptation to romanticize the poor.

6 SOLIDARITY The poor are human beings just like us. At times they make mistakes, are extremely proud, lack commitment and dedication. At times they are irresponsible. Nevertheless, we ought to learn from them. We learn from the poor when we become their friends on their level. It is by personal relations and the trust that develops that they listen to our opinions. Solidarity means to take seriously the project of the poor. The answer is to walk together.
